DaHongZhong Game Rules
The game begins with each player drawing tiles to form their initial hand. The remaining tiles are placed in the center, forming the wall from which players draw tiles. Players take turns clockwise drawing one tile and discarding one. The goal is to be the first to form a winning hand, which typically consists of four melds and a pair. Melds can be sets of three—either a pong (three identical tiles) or a chow (a sequence of three tiles in the same suit).
The game includes specific intricacies, such as the 'Kong' (a set of four identical tiles) that allows a player to draw an additional tile, enhancing the decision-making process. Scoring in DaHongZhong can vary, with points awarded based on the complexity and rarity of the completed hand. Winning a hand, known as 'going out', achieves victory in the round, and cumulative scores determine the overall winner.
